CUY52 Industrial Instrument Chinese Manual Overview

CUY52 is a process measurement instrument designed for industrial sites, widely used for monitoring and controlling parameters such as pressure, liquid level, or flow. This manual aims to help engineering technicians and procurement personnel quickly understand its functions, parameters, and usage methods.

The following is organized into five parts: product overview, technical parameters, installation and wiring, debugging and calibration, and maintenance, for easy on-site reference and selection.

I. CUY52 Product Overview

1.1 Product Positioning

CUY52 is an industrial-grade measurement instrument, suitable for continuous measurement scenarios in industries such as petroleum, chemical, water treatment, and power. Its compact structure facilitates panel or pipeline installation.

The instrument adopts high-precision sensing elements and digital signal processing circuits, maintaining stable output under complex working conditions.

1.2 Main Features

  • High measurement accuracy: meets the requirements of industrial process control for repeatability and linearity.
  • Standard output signals: supports common industrial signals such as 4-20mA and RS485.
  • High protection rating: suitable for harsh on-site environments such as dust and humidity.
  • Easy operation: parameter settings can be completed via buttons or host computer.

II. CUY52 Technical Parameters

2.1 Core Parameter Table

The table below lists typical technical specifications of CUY52. Actual values are subject to the ordered model and factory nameplate.

ParameterTypical ValueDescription
Measurement RangeCustomized by modelMultiple ranges available
Accuracy Class±0.5%FSReference full scale
Output Signal4-20mA / RS485Optional
Power SupplyDC 24VTypical industrial power supply
Protection RatingIP65Dustproof and waterproof
Operating Temperature-20℃~+70℃Ambient temperature

2.2 Selection Notes

  • Confirm the measurement medium and range to avoid overpressure or corrosion damage.
  • Confirm that the output signal matches the control system, such as PLC or DCS input type.
  • Confirm that the installation interface dimensions match the on-site pipeline or flange.

III. CUY52 Installation and Wiring

3.1 Installation Steps

  1. Shut off the pipeline or equipment to ensure no pressure and no medium leakage on site.
  2. Install the instrument according to the nameplate direction to avoid inverted installation affecting measurement.
  3. Use appropriate tools to tighten the interface to prevent excessive force from damaging the threads.
  4. Check whether the seals are intact and replace if necessary.

3.2 Wiring Points

  • Power lines and signal lines should be routed separately to reduce electromagnetic interference.
  • Connect the terminals according to the manual markings to avoid reversing positive and negative poles.
  • Shielded wires are recommended to be grounded at one end to improve anti-interference capability.
  • After wiring, check insulation and tightness.

IV. CUY52 Debugging and Calibration

4.1 Power-on Check

After powering on, observe whether the display or output is normal. If there is no value or an alarm, first check the power supply and wiring.

Confirm that the zero and full-scale outputs meet expectations before proceeding to on-site joint debugging.

4.2 Calibration Process

  1. Perform zero calibration in the zero state.
  2. Apply a standard full-scale signal and perform full-scale calibration.
  3. Repeatedly check linearity and fine-tune if necessary.
  4. Record calibration data for future traceability.

V. CUY52 Maintenance and Troubleshooting

5.1 Daily Maintenance

  • Regularly check appearance and sealing to prevent water ingress or corrosion.
  • Keep the wiring terminals clean and dry.
  • Perform calibration periodically, at least once a year is recommended.

5.2 Common Faults and Handling

SymptomPossible CauseSuggested Action
No outputAbnormal power supply or loose wiringCheck power supply and terminals
Output fluctuationInterference or medium pulsationCheck shielding and damping settings
Indication deviationZero drift or not calibratedRe-calibrate

If the fault cannot be resolved, please contact the manufacturer or authorized service provider and provide model, batch, and on-site working conditions information.
